autograph

My husband and I were in the mid-section of row 4 for the 2006 concert at American Airlines Center. Josh sat on the edge of the stage in front of the first row. On a whim I passed my program forward, and to our astonishment, he signed it. I wished I had taken a picture for provenance.
He exhibits a friendly and caring attitude toward his fans.

Josh at Staples Center

I bought 2 tickets for Josh's concert while I was married and was divorced before I could use the tickets. So I had to quickly find a friend to go with me. It's amazing how asking that simple little question, "Do you like Josh Groban?" made us better friends.
